So,, my motherboard blew and got an Identical one and replaced it, it blew 3 days later. So then I replaced the blown capacitors and nothing happened. I then took my comp to a comp shop and they installed a new motherboard, it didnt work when I got it home, I took it back and they put anouther new motherboard in. this was working fine for a couple of weeks, then my comp got irritatingly slow and just started crashing over and over again. I restored it to 10 days ago, and it worked amazing for 20 mins, and bang, the power supply blew. So I replaced the power supply and now have problems loading XP. I get to the windows loading page, and then it just turns into a blank screen! what should I do next, how do I diagnose the problem?

thank you!sounds like you have been having a rough time, i have a question though... is the harddrive in the machine the same harddrive that has been through 4 motherboard failures? motherboards are known for "TAKING things down with them".  my buddies motherboard died and took his video card with it...  i would suggest a new harddrive.A lot of places wont check thoroughly, If it looks like the motherboard, they'll do that and say job done. I'd agree, and get all the hardware checked, especially the harddrive.And if the power supply had ruined several motherboards before it blew, the new one is suspect now too.  So, what does the COMPUTER shop people say about their great work?

If my hard drive is bad, why do I get the windows loading page?As i said, that power supply is suspect. Further it is a low end Chinese knock off with probably inadequate wattage IF it even produces what it should. You didn't mention your other hardware, but I would try the power supply estimator here to see what you need. A quality, name brand (think Antec) power supply should be used if the components are worth anything at all.
